Samedi 17 mars 2007, vers 20:52:16 (+0100), Kumba a écrit:
> So with the changes brought in by __pa(), I suppose a new,
> RightWay(TM) to build IP32 (and conversely, 64bit IP22) kernels needs
> to be found.
I don't know if it is the RightWay(TM), but I am running here a fresh
IP32 kernel (l.m.o git updated yesterday). It was compiled with
CONFIG_BUILD_ELF64=n, and I am using vmlinux.
$ file /boot/vmlinux-2.6.21-rc3-g839fd555
/boot/vmlinux-2.6.21-rc3-g839fd555: ELF 64-bit MSB executable, MIPS, MIPS-IV
version 1 (SYSV), statically linked, not stripped
If it makes a difference, I am using arcboot.
